News Full Cast of Williamstown Romeo and Juliet Announced The complete cast of the Williamstown Theatre Festival production of Shakespeare's Romeo and Juliet, starring Emmy Rossum and Austin Lysy as the doomed lovers, was recently made public.

Rossum is best known to theatre audiences through her film role of Christine in "The Phantom of the Opera." Other movies include "Poseiden" and "Mystic River." Lysy, a Williamstown veteran, was recently seen Off-Broadway in Second Stage's The Water's Edge. They will be joined by Remy Auberjonois as Tybalt, Bill Camp as Friar Laurence, Enid Graham as Lady Capulet, Kristine Nielsen as the Nurse, Nyambi Nyambi as Sampson, Paul O'Brien as Montague, Daniel Oreskes as Capulet, Joe Plummer as Paris, Sandra Shipley as Lady Montague, Ian Unterman as Gregory, and Benjamin Walker as Mercutio.

Choreography is by Tracy Bersley. Fight choreography is by Rick Sordelet. The composer is Michael Friedman. Set design is by Takeshi Kata. Costume design is by Jenny Mannis. Lighting design is by Matthew Richards. Sound design is by David Thomas.

Will Frears will pilot Romeo and Juliet, which will run Aug. 2-13.
